About The Position

Assesses, treats, and cares for patients with breathing disorders. Initiates and conducts therapeutic procedures; maintains patient records; and selects, assembles, checks, and operates equipment.

Requirements

  • Respiratory Therapy Required or Associate degree from an approved Respiratory Care program. (If licensed prior to December 31, 2008, a certificate of completion from an approved Respiratory Care program will be accepted.) Required
  • Certified Respiratory Therapist (CRT) National Board for Respiratory Care (NBRC) Required
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) issued through on organization that requires a hands-on instructor lead psychomotor skills verification (ex. American Heart Association or Red Cross). Required
  • Licensed by the National Board of Respiratory Care Required
  • Advanced Life Support Required
  • Maintains active membership in the AARC and AL Association for Respiratory Care Required

Responsibilities

  • Demonstrates competency in respiratory therapeutics and in the use of ventilators, pulmonary diagnostics, physiologic monitors, intra-aortic balloon pumps, and other equipment required for the provision of respiratory care.
  • Maintains accurate and precise documentation.
  • Demonstrates a strong power of analytical reasoning and effectively blends patient care management skills with technical expertise.
  • Communicates openly and effectively with all members of the healthcare team.
  • Demonstrates proficiency in quality control and maintenance of arterial blood gas analyzers, specimen collection, and analysis of blood for gas transport and acid/base determinations.
